Why Gasket Material for Gasoline is Necessary

I have learned that gasket material for gasoline is necessary because gasoline is a very aggressive fluid. It can easily leak through weak seals, which creates safety risks, fuel loss, and a strong smell. When I use the right gasket material, I know the connection stays tight and the system works more reliably.

My experience has shown me that gasoline can also damage ordinary materials over time. Some rubbers, plastics, and soft seals may swell, crack, or break down when exposed to fuel. That is why I always look for gasket material made to resist gasoline, so the seal keeps its shape and performance even after long use.

I also find that proper gasket material helps prevent engine problems and expensive repairs. A small leak can lead to poor fuel delivery, contamination, or even fire hazards. Using the correct gasket material gives me confidence that the equipment is safer, more durable, and better protected.

My Buying Guides on Gasket Material For Gasoline

When I look for gasket material for gasoline, my first priority is always fuel resistance. Gasoline can break down the wrong material quickly, so I focus on products that are specifically rated for fuel contact. I also pay close attention to temperature, pressure, and whether the gasket will be used in a static seal or a moving assembly.

1. Fuel Compatibility

The most important thing I check is whether the gasket material is compatible with gasoline. In my experience, materials like nitrile rubber (NBR), Viton (FKM), and certain PTFE-based options usually perform much better than general-purpose rubber. If the material is not explicitly approved for gasoline, I avoid it.

2. Temperature Resistance

I always consider the operating temperature. Gasoline systems can see heat from engines, pumps, or outdoor conditions, and the gasket has to stay stable. I prefer a material that can handle both low and high temperatures without hardening, cracking, or losing its seal.

3. Chemical Resistance

Gasoline is not the only thing the gasket may encounter. In my experience, additives, ethanol blends, oils, and cleaning agents can all affect performance. That is why I choose a gasket material that resists not just gasoline, but the full range of chemicals it may come into contact with.

4. Pressure and Seal Strength

I also look at the pressure level of the application. A gasket for a fuel cap is very different from one used in a fuel pump or carburetor. For higher-pressure systems, I choose a material that can maintain compression and prevent leaks over time.

5. Durability and Aging

A gasket may work well at first but fail later if it ages poorly. I look for materials that resist swelling, shrinking, cracking, and compression set. For me, long-term durability matters because a cheap gasket that fails early ends up costing more in the long run.

6. Thickness and Fit

I always make sure the gasket thickness and shape match the application. Even the best material will not seal properly if the fit is wrong. I measure carefully and check the manufacturer’s specifications before buying.

7. Ease of Installation

I prefer gasket materials that are easy to cut, install, and replace when needed. If I am working on a repair job, I want something that seals well without requiring excessive force or complicated tools.

8. Common Materials I Consider

From my experience, these are the materials I usually review first:

  • Nitrile Rubber (NBR): Good general fuel resistance and often cost-effective.
  • Viton (FKM): Excellent gasoline and chemical resistance, especially for demanding applications.
  • PTFE: Very strong chemical resistance and useful in harsh fuel environments.
  • Fuel-Resistant Cork-Rubber Blends: Sometimes used in specific low-pressure sealing applications.

9. Safety and Quality Standards

I always buy from trusted suppliers and check whether the gasket material meets relevant quality standards. With gasoline, I do not take chances on unknown materials because a bad seal can create leaks, fire hazards, and costly damage.
